第七章 文件操作与异常处理:本章主要讲解Python的文件操作和异常处理机制7.1异常处理:本节课主要讲解Python中处理异常的一般方法.
7.2文件读写操作:本节课主要讲解Python中如何对文件进行打开以及读写操作.
7.3上下文管理语句:本节课主要讲解Python中上下文管理语句with的使用方法.
7.4csv文件和excel文件操作:本节课主要讲解Python中如何对csv文件和excel文件进行操作.
7.5案例.:本节课主要通过案例熟练with语句在文件操作过程的使用方法.
[单选题]以下 Python 语言关键字在异常处理结构中用来捕获特定类型异常的选项是: (  )

选项:[get, expect, find, catch]
[判断题]使用记事本程序也可以打开二进制文件,只不过无法正确识别其中的内容.

选项:[对, 错]
[单选题]以下程序的输出结果是: (  )
for num in range(1,4):
    sum *= num
print(sum)

选项:[7, TypeError 出错, 7.0, 6]
[单选题]设city.csv文件内容如下:
巴哈马,巴林,孟加拉国,巴巴多斯
白俄罗斯,比利时,伯利兹
下面代码的执行结果是:
f = open("city.csv", "r")
ls = f.read().split(",")
f.close()
print(ls)

选项:[['巴哈马', '巴林', '孟加拉国', '巴巴多斯n白俄罗斯', '比利时', '伯利兹'], ['巴哈马', '巴林', '孟加拉国', '巴巴多斯', '白俄罗斯', '比利时', '伯利兹'], ['巴哈马, 巴林, 孟加拉国, 巴巴多斯, 白俄罗斯, 比利时, 伯利兹'], ['巴哈马', '巴林', '孟加拉国', '巴巴多斯', 'n', '白俄罗斯', '比利时', '伯利兹']]
[多选题]关于Python文件打开模式的描述,以下选项中描述正确的是: (  )

选项:[覆盖写模式w, 追加写模式a, 创建写模式n, 只读模式r]
[单选题]以下选项中不是 Python 对文件的写操作方法的是: (  )

选项:[writelines, write, write 和 seek, writetext]
[单选题]关于 Python 对文件的处理,以下选项中描述错误的是: (  )

选项:[当文件以文本方式打开时,读写按照字节流方式, 文件使用结束后要用 close() 方法关闭,释放文件的使用授权, Python 能够以文本和二进制两种方式处理文件, Python 通过解释器内置的 open() 函数打开一个文件]
[单选题]关于程序的异常处理,以下选项中描述错误的是: (  )

选项:[程序异常发生经过妥善处理可以继续执行, 编程语言中的异常和错误是完全相同的概念, 异常语句可以与 else 和 finally 保留字配合使用, Python 通过 try、except 等保留字提供异常处理功能]
[多选题]关于CSV文件的描述,以下选项中正确的是: (  )

选项:[CSV文件字段间的分隔符必须是逗号, 整个CSV文件是一个二维数据, CSV文件格式是一种通用的文件格式,应用于程序之间转移表格数据, CSV文件的每一行是一维数据,可以使用Python中的列表类型表示]
[判断题]异常处理结构中的finally块中代码仍然有可能出错从而再次引发异常.

选项:[对, 错]

温馨提示支付 ¥1.00 元后可查看付费内容,请先翻页预览!
点赞(0) dxwkbang
返回
顶部